  1. Micro brushed DC motor structure


  A brushed DC motor is composed of a rotor core, windings, commutator, brushes/carbon brushes, permanent magnets, casing and back cover. Fixed magnetic poles and motors are installed on the stator, and windings and commutators are installed on the rotor. After DC power is supplied, the DC power will enter the winding through the brushes and commutator, generating an armature current. The interaction between the armature current magnetic field and the main magnetic field will generate electromagnetic torque, causing the motor to rotate. The function of the commutator in the micro motor is to send the input DC current into the armature winding through the brush or carbon brush and commutator and convert it into alternating current. When the micro DC motor is running, the brush and commutator will continuously of friction.




  2. Reasons why miniature brushed DC motors are widely used


  The reason why brushed DC motors are widely used is their low cost and simple and convenient speed adjustment. Under the premise of meeting the necessary performance, low cost and sufficient reliability, brushed motors are a good choice. In terms of speed adjustment, they are only The speed adjustment can be achieved by directly adjusting the input voltage, which greatly reduces the cost. The starting torque is large and can be matched with different types of reduction gearboxes (gearboxes) to increase torque and reduce speed.


  The disadvantage of micro brushed DC motors is that the service life is not as long as brushless motors. The lifespan of brushless motors is only limited by the bearings. The service life of micro brushed DC motors is related to the brush material. When the brushes fail, the micromotor cannot continue. Rotation and carbon brush material micromotors have a relatively long service life. Generally, the continuous operation time can reach hundreds of hours. The higher the micromotor speed and the more frequent forward and reverse operations, the shorter the service life.




  Principles for purchasing miniature brushed DC motors: The brush life is short and the noise is low; the carbon brush life is long, but the noise will be relatively high. The faster the speed, the louder the noise will be; the more gear sets the reduction motor has, the greater the reduction ratio will be. , the lower the speed, the greater the torque, and the lower the efficiency. On the contrary, the fewer gear sets, the smaller the torque, the higher the speed, and the higher the efficiency.
